Output 7518ecd6c975d94ff76559cf8a3ceb5a0b95d24d4ec6ae9f434552a4df081c8d:12

value
7311764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b15233084f128880ccdee02d0526a36c763ede3 OP_EQUAL
address
39zcjf3V2QYPKVCrkpDsWC6djnvJBygEew
transaction
7518ecd6c975d94ff76559cf8a3ceb5a0b95d24d4ec6ae9f434552a4df081c8d
confirmations
290542
spent
true